New Bus Service for the Village
As villagers will know, the Stagecoach bus service to Bicester and beyond was updated early in January following a steady reduction in the numbers who used both the Launton and Langford branches of the route. The old S5 route wasn’t subsidised by Oxfordshire County Council, and it wasn’t economically viable for Stagecoach to continue it.
Councillor Ian Corkin helped to work with County Officers to find some developer funding to create the new 27 / 28 service and we have been fortunate to benefit from this service for the last six months.
As was explained at the time, this was going to be for a limited time only and it has recently been reviewed. The current passenger numbers to and from Launton average approximately 19 per day; of course, the Government’s working from home recommendations and general advice not to travel have clearly had a material impact on usage and while it is hoped that this will significantly improve in the future it is likely that the 27 / 28 service will stop at the end of August.
However, the good news is that the County Council was recently made aware of a commercial decision by the Red Rose Travel bus company to start a new service – 17 – between Aylesbury and Bicester. As it was clear that the 27 / 28 service was not going to be viable, the County Council took the opportunity ask Red Rose if they would be prepared to divert the service through the village – which they have agreed.
The Parish Council was notified of this possibility in June and provided feedback to the County Council on the proposal and alternatives. This new proposal has a number of benefits including new links to Waddesdon School and Aylesbury together with prolonged availability of funding. Unfortunately, there are also some disadvantages, the most prominent being the loss of the through ticketing arrangement with the S5. At the time, these discussions were confidential, but the County Council has now confirmed that the services have been registered.
The new service 17 will commence on 31 August 2021, in time for the new school term. Holders of Stagecoach travel passes valid beyond this date should contact the company for reimbursement and any feedback on the new route would be gratefully received. The Clerk will be happy to forward comments on or you can contact the team directly at public.transport@oxfordshire.gov.uk.

A4421 Road Closure – Newton Purcell to Finmere
As advertised in Launton Lines the A4421 will be closed from Newton Purcell to the Finmere roundabout over two weekends in July.
Firstly:
Between 8pm on Friday 9 and 6am on Monday 12 July
for the demolition of Finmere bridge
and secondly
Between 8pm on Friday 23 and 6am on Monday 26 July
for the installation of a new temporary bridge for the HS2 haul road
Friday 6th August 8.00pm to 6.00am Monday 9th August is a contingency if either of the earlier weekend closures are unable to take place.

Bicester Road Closure – Saturday 8 May
The East West Rail team have had to put in an urgent over night road closure of the Bicester Road for Saturday – 8 May.
They will be working from 7pm Saturday evening until 5am Sunday morning.
Bicester Road, Launton will be closed whilst they carry out the resurfacing of the new allotment access. East West Rail apologises for any inconvenience this causes and for the late notice of the work. Regrettably, they were unable to carry out the works earlier due to a machine breaking down.
There will be noisy activity early in the night for around an hour where they are planning the joints, after which there will be lorries and the paving machine at the site.
If there are any queries or concerns, please email publicinformation@ewralliance.co.uk or call the 24 hr helpline on 03457 11 41 41
May Meeting
Due to the loss of the ability for Parish Councils to meet virtually after 6 May, the Parish Council will be holding the May meeting, to formally constitute the new Council, on Thursday 20 May at 7.30pm on the grass OUTSIDE the Parish Hall.
It will only be a short meeting with essential business including the election of the Chairman and the co-option of one Councillor . If you are interested in putting yourself forward for co-option, see our ‘Becoming a Councillor‘ page, complete the form and send it me.
We will not hold the usual open discussion from 7pm that evening.
